Action for Relaxed and Natural Portraits

It’s always helpful to include movement during a photo shoot. It’s hard not to laugh when playing with dogs, running down a hill or jumping to catch a frisbee. Often it’s the reactions that create the strongest images, along with the moments just before and after the action.

My role is about gently encouraging situations where natural interactions happen and relationships shine through. Sometimes it’s the quieter moments that mean the most, like an older brother carrying a tired younger sibling up the hill after lots of energetic tree climbing.

Including Dogs in Family Photos

I’m always happy when families bring their dogs to a photo shoot, especially when photographing teenagers. It’s much easier to relax when there’s a favourite pet involved. Dogs bring a playful energy to family photos and I love capturing how children and teenagers interact with them.
